De beste nettstedene for å lære koding

av Bradley Nice, Content Manager hos ClickHelp.co - profesjonelt teknisk skriveverktøy

I listen nedenfor finner du noen av de beste nettbaserte kursene og gratis e-bøker om en rekke programmeringsspråk. Jeg har også lagt til en liste over ledsagende ebøker som vil gi deg en mer dyptgående forståelse av språket, og de koster heller ikke noe.

HTML & CSS

Nettsteder: Codecademy, FreeCodeCamp.com, SoloLearn (HTML), SoloLearn (CSS), Treehouse (HTML), Treehouse (CSS), Tutsplus, A til Z CSS, Dash, Web Accessibility, The Hello World, Khan Academy, HTML5 fra Scratch , Sitepoint, Usersnap

Bøker: Mozilla, Dykke i HTML5, HTML Dog, HTML & CSS, HTML Canvas

Javascript

Nettsteder: Codecademy, FreeCodeCamp.com, Treehouse, SoloLearn, Code Avengers, Sitepoint

Bøker: Du kjenner ikke JS, Eloquent JavaScript, JavaScript Guide, Speaking JS, JS The Right Way

jQuery

Nettsteder: Codecademy, FreeCodeCamp.com, Tutsplus, Code School

Bøker: jQuery Fundamentals, Learn jQuery

Python

Nettsteder: Codecademy, Treehouse, SoloLearn, Google

Bøker: Python for You and Me, Dive into Python, Learn Python the Hard Way, Think Python, Tango with Django, Django

Ruby & Ruby on Rails

Nettsteder: Codecademy, Treehouse, TryRubyCode Learn, Rubymonk, Sitepoint

Bøker: Why's (Poignant) guide til Ruby, Lær Ruby the Hard Way, Lær å programmere, Lær rails etter eksempel

PHP

Nettsteder: Codecademy, Treehouse, SoloLearn, Sitepoint

Bøker: PHP-programmering, praktisk PHP

node.js

Nettsteder: Nodetuts, Node School

Books: The Node Beginner Book, Mixu's Node book, Node Up and Running, Mastering Node.js

Git (versjonskontroll)

Nettsteder: Code School, Git Immersion, Udacity

Bøker: Pro Git, Learn Git, Gists in Github

Chrome Dev Tools

Nettsteder: Code School, Udacity

Java

Nettsteder: SoloLearn, Treehouse, Java Udemy, Learneroo

Bøker: Programmering i Java, O’Reilly Learning Java, Think Java, Java for Python Devs

Android-apputvikling

Nettsteder: Udacity (Google Developers), Coursera, Essentials for apputvikling

Google Apps-skript

Nettsteder: Komme i gang, Kontortider, Lære Apps-skript

WordPress

Nettsted: Treehouse, Sitepoint

Linux og Shell scripting

Nettsteder: Stanford.edu, Explain Shell

Bøker: erobre kommandolinjen

Kantete JS

Nettsteder: Code School, Egg Head, Learn Angular

Bøker: Angular JS Tutorial, Thinking Angular, Angular Tutorial, Komme i gang (Adobe)

Objektiv-C (iOS og Mac)

Nettsteder: Stanford, iTunesU

Gå språk

Nettsted: Golang.org

Bøker: Gå etter eksempel, bygg webapper med Go, Lær Go

D3 (datavisualisering)

Nettsteder: Datavisualisering for nettet, D3 tips og triks

SQL (databaser)

Nettsteder: SoloLearn, SQL Zoo, SQL @Stanford, Essential SQL, SQL for Nerds, Intro to SQL, SQL Bolt, PHP & MySQL

Hvis du kjenner noen andre nyttige nettsteder, kan du foreslå dem i kommentarfeltet, så legger jeg dem til på listen.

Ha en fin dag!

Bradley Nice,
Content Manager hos ClickHelp.co - beste online dokumentasjonsverktøy for SaaS-leverandører

Er du interessert i flere artikler som dette?

For å forstå kollegene og klientene dine bedre, sjekk ut denne studien om hvordan utviklere og designere samarbeider med klienter.